Abstract :
The method by which the transport coefficients in the superconducting state is renormalized by the electron–electron correlation is presented. We take the magnetic field penetration depth λ in the high-Tc cuprates as a typical quantity. By taking into account the effect of the Umklapp scattering consistently, the experimental data on the doping and the temperature dependence of λ is explained based on the Fermi liquid theory. The correlation term in the non-linear Meissner effect is also obtained. The corresponding experiments would test our theory.
